Howlong sits on the Murray River floodplain in the Riverina district of southern New South Wales, right on the border where NSW meets Victoria. It's a part of Australia where the landscape opens wide — flat to gently undulating country, big skies, river red gums lining the waterways, and summers that can be genuinely punishing. The town itself is small and unhurried, and the golf club is very much the kind of community anchor that rural Australian towns build their sporting life around.
As a par 70, the course plays shorter than a traditional championship layout, which tends to put a premium on accuracy and course management over raw power. Layouts like this reward players who work the ball and think their way around rather than those who simply overpower it.
The Riverina has a quietly strong golf culture, with a cluster of clubs across the region — Albury and Wodonga just down the road among them — that serve a local population serious about their weekend game. Howlong fits squarely into that tradition: honest, unpretentious country golf in good Murray River country.
| Tee | Yards | Rating | Slope | Par |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 21603, USGA, Blue, Men · men | 6,175 | 69.2 | 115 | 70 |
| 21603, USGA, White, Men · men | 5,881 | 67.8 | 110 | 70 |
| 21603, USGA, White, Women · women | 5,881 | 73.3 | 122 | 72 |
| 21603, USGA, Red, Women · women | 5,518 | 71.4 | 114 | 72 |
